Education in China has come a long way!Once upon a time, students had to copy exercise books by hand, and now they use AI-powered tablets in classrooms. Despite all this progress, there's always room for improvement: How do we balance tradition and innovation? How do we make education accessible and effective for all? Today, as educators from all around the country share their insights during China's "two sessions," we try to break it down as well, with the help of our expert guests—so grab your metaphorical school bag, and let's get started! On the show: Niu Honglin, Yushan & Zhou Mingming, Associate Dean in Faculty of Education at University of Macau
